------When AMT approached Bob about doing his car it was creaping up to 1972 opening day and they had already changed their molds over from the 70 style. They still wanted to do the car as it was such an exciting car both operationally and graphically and Bob thought that the PR couldnt hurt him so he agreed and the rest is history. Red Alert was an all time sales leader. It took the "Dukes of Hazard" Charger (still their all-time sales leader, I think) many more years to eclipse Red Alerts sales in just its four year run.

In 1973,AMT also produced a larger packaged "Red Alert Drag Team" resin kit that consisted of Red Alert,a 72 Chevy Van & open trailer w/pit tools.I built this kit three different times as my sisters kept destroying it when we would fight as kids.I'm still getting even...
This scarce kit can be found,but be prepared to pay as it's purely traded as a collectors item today when sealed in the cellophane,and if opened it's usually sought after for it's individual parts.You can pay 100's of dollars for the "Drag Team" kit alone.I would love to see this kit reissued now,as I don't think it ever was in the past & that is if this new company that bought AMT still has the tooling.
The Box art alone is was really eye catching to anyone who grew up in that era.

------Rick,,,There is even a more rare edition of that three-way Red Alert model. That one was sold at the same retail price as the car alone as a gift back to the public for twenty-five years of business on AMTs 25th anniversary. You can tell one when you see it as the bottom of the inside box has a black silkscreened twenty-fifth anniversary emblem. Even I have only seen one of them and it wasnt for sale.......Bill S
